Description
The purpose of this announcement is to inform industry of the Air Force?s intent to award a sole source GSA delivery order/modification for the development and sustainment effort in support of the Purchase Request Process System (PRPS), D203. The period of performance will be 35 months. The contractor will complete development of the PRPS system to include deploying the system, and performing sustainment, modifications, and modernization with functional requirements, enhancements, and/or new functional capabilities as identified by the Government to the current version of PRPS. Activities include, but are not limited to, development, integration with the Global Combat Support System-Air Force (GCSS-AF) Integration Framework (IF), testing, implementation, training (includes a web-based training simulator), and sustaining an effective PRPS solution. The PRPS application will be accessed via the Air Force (AF) Portal using a compatible web-browser from users located at five Air Force sites: Tinker Air Force Base, Oklahoma; Hill AFB, Utah; Robins AFB, Georgia; Lackland AFB, Texas; and Wright-Patterson AFB, Ohio. This is a notice of intent to award a sole source delivery order/modification to Computer Sciences Corporation (CSC), 2600 Paramount Place, Fairborn Ohio 45324, to continue the development/sustainment efforts described above.
